#d7c04f basic color information

#d7c04f

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#d7c04f has decimal index of: 14139471, is composed of 84.3% red, 75.3% green and 31% blue. #d7c04f in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 10.7% magenta, 63.3% yellow and 15.7% black.
#cccc66 is the closest web-safe color to #d7c04f.
